描述 本例展示了如何为平移地图包括自定义的按钮。地图被放置在一个宽3列和高3行的HTML表格的固定宽度中心单元。表格里剩余的单元放置标签为8个主要方向的缩写的按钮。每个按钮调用地图上不同的平移函数。例如,"NW"按钮调用 map.panUpperLeft。 在自己的应用里,可以选择任意按钮的格式。甚 Read More
posted @ 2017-03-09 16:34 xiaotian_小天 Views(1769) Comments(0) Diggs(0) Edit
描述 该示例展示了在应用中如何包含一个Dojo调试控制台。可以写信息到控制台来记录发生的事件和应用运行时设置的属性。当调试Internet Explorer浏览器的错误时这是极为有帮助的。(对Firefox, Firebug提供了比Dojo调试控制台更强的调试能力。) 可以通过设置djConfig里 Read More
posted @ 2017-03-09 16:33 xiaotian_小天 Views(338) Comments(0) Diggs(0) Edit
描述 本例展示了如何使用按钮在地图里的两个不同的图层间切换。所有地图里的图层恰巧是来自ArcGIS Online的 ArcGISTiledMapServiceLayers。按钮是Dojo dijit按钮,不过也可以使用HTML按钮,radio按钮等调用相同的函数。 当应用运行时,发生下面的事情: 1 Read More
posted @ 2017-03-09 15:48 xiaotian_小天 Views(673) Comments(0) Diggs(0) Edit
描述 本例展示了如何在地图里指出显示的缓存或切片的细节等级(LODs)。当打开示例地图,可以看到一些来自ArcGIS Online ESRI_Imagery_World_2D图层的影像。这个应用程序配置这个影像仅LOD 0 - 11是可见的,即使在源缓存中存在其他的等级。直接放大最终会切换到来自Ar Read More
posted @ 2017-03-09 15:46 xiaotian_小天 Views(2297) Comments(0) Diggs(0) Edit
描述 本例展示了如何确切地创建一个地图服务里的图层列表。这个列表由HTML checkboxe组成,可用用于开关图层的可见性。 函数updateLayerVisibility()包含开关图层的逻辑。函数循环访问列表里的每个图层,依赖checkbox状态图层是否应该可见,并且使用 ArcGISDyna Read More
posted @ 2017-03-09 15:44 xiaotian_小天 Views(1534) Comments(0) Diggs(0) Edit
描述 本例循环地图服务里的所有图层并增加每个图层到一个带checkbox的列表,checkbox能设置图层的显示或隐藏。动态创建列表的优势是所有的图层都会包含在列表中,即使服务器管理员删除或增加了图层。如果不想包含所有图层,仅仅要一个子集,见示例 Explicitly create layer li Read More
posted @ 2017-03-09 15:41 xiaotian_小天 Views(3009) Comments(0) Diggs(0) Edit
描述 本例展示如何使用图层定义来限制显示在地图上的图层信息。为了了解本例做了什么,看看用于这个地图的ESRI_Census_USA服务的服务目录页是有帮助的。检查地图中的图层列表。现在注意这行代码限制了显示图层为州和县。 这个数据覆盖了美国,那么为什么当运行示例时仅仅Kansas周被显示?这是因为图 Read More
posted @ 2017-03-09 15:39 xiaotian_小天 Views(2207) Comments(0) Diggs(0) Edit